Job Description

Competition #: 05506285Employee Type: PERMANENT FULL TIMEBargaining Unit: NON-CONTRACTFacility: STUART NECHAKO MANORDepartment: SNM HCC-COMPLEX CAREReports To: HEALTH SERVICES ADMINISTRATOR, OMINECAClose Date: JULY 02, 2021*Comments:Position SummaryThe Manager, Complex Care is responsible for providing effective and efficient delivery of complex care clinicalservices in the Omineca service area. The Manager provides leadership in the planning, delivery andevaluation of programs that are consistent with the philosophy, goals and objectives of Northern Health andOmineca Health Services.QualificationsEducation and Experience

  • Bachelor’ degree in a relevant field plus five (5) to seven (7) years experience in a leadership position
responsible for the development, implementation and evaluation of operational and strategic plans;
  • Or an equivalent combination of education, training and experience.
Knowledge, Skills and Abilities
  • Knowledge of the operations of Residential Complex Care, Home Care Nursing, Home Support, Long
Term Care Case Management, Independent Living, special care services, activity programs and adult dayservices, including an understanding of the interrelationships between the various professional/nonprofessionalstaff within the programs.
  • Knowledge of the operations of Preventative Health, Mental Health & Addiction, Rural Acute Care and
Health Centres.
  • Knowledge of local and regional community health issues.
  • Ability to manage human, financial and material resources.
  • Ability to foster effective working relationships and communicate effectively with all levels of the
organization.
  • Ability to organize and prioritize work.
  • Ability to balance multiple activities and projects concurrently.
